Louis Dreyfus Company is a leading merchant and processor of agricultural goods. Our activities span the entire value chain from farm to fork, across a broad range of business lines, we leverage our global reach and extensive asset network to serve our customers and consumers around the world. Structured as a matrix organization of six geographical regions and ten platforms, Louis Dreyfus Company is active in over 100 countries and employs approximately 18,000 people globally.

Overall Purpose and Objective of Position
This position leads maintenance supervisors, and plans and assists in the management of mechanics, and millwrights conducting maintenance and repairs of operating equipment for an export grain and/or oilseed facility.
Primary Responsibilities/Essential Functions
- Schedules predictive and preventative maintenance, which includes holding regular meetings with personnel to plan/isolate and repair equipment
- Plans and distributes daily work orders to LDC and third party.
- Gathers parts needed and checks spare parts inventory by utilizing CMMS / SAP system
- Maintains equipment information, repair files, and parts data for up-to-date accuracy
- Plans and supervises maintenance jobs and projects as directed to ensure a safe, timely and cost-effective outcome
- Collects and processes predictive/reliability data from plant equipment to schedule repairs by maintaining good communication with production personnel and Maintenance Superintendent
- Learns plant process and procedures for better understanding of how equipment is utilized
- Maintains good working knowledge of Safety, Health, and Environmental policies, rules, and procedures pertinent to area of responsibility and ensures all applicable requirements are adhered to
- Ensures employees are provided required training for area, jobs, and tasks prior to assigning work
- Reports unsafe working conditions to management and communicates potential hazards to affected employees
- Performs job/cost analysis, safety/risk analysis, and preventative maintenance analysis.
- Ensures orderly shift change by communicating issues and/or ongoing tasks with operations staff,
Maintenance Superintendent, and maintenance staff - Collects, records, and analyzes production (including downtime) data to optimize efficiencies and product quality and assist and perform RCA and action to improve the reliability and Maintainability of the Assets.
- Conducts annual evaluations and reports
- Active and visible presence in the field. Performs daily inspections of jobs pertaining to safety, quality, and timeliness of executions.
- Assist on Planning, Control and follow up off Annual shut down.
- Assist on evaluate Technician’s performance and detect gaps between training and skill need it for the tasks.
- Help to coordinate shift covert during PTO of personal or holidays.
